SAVE America Act
- civil rights
What this bill does
- The bill requires voters to provide documentary proof of U.S. citizenship when registering and photo ID when voting in federal elections.
- States are affected and must establish programs to verify citizenship and remove noncitizens from voter rolls.
- States must implement alternative verification processes; violations carry criminal penalties and allow private lawsuits.
